Sterling v. Alexander

Citations

  • 99 S.W.3d 793
  • 2003 Tex. App. LEXIS 1359
  • 2003 WL 301170

How courts have described this case

Verbatim parenthetical descriptions written by other courts when citing this decision. Ranked by citation-network relevance.

  • nothing in Chapter 10 authorizes a trial court to order that a penalty be paid into the registry of the court to be distributed \for the use and benefit of an individual\
  • nothing in Chapter 10 authorizes a trial court to order that a penalty be paid into the registry of the court to be distributed “for the use and benefit of an individual”
